Social Work Internship Opportunities

The Department of Social Development is offering an exciting Social Work Internship for youth between the ages of 18 to 35. This opportunity is part of the department’s effort to provide practical work experience and exposure in a work environment for unemployed graduates. The internship aims to help youth acquire essential skills and knowledge needed in the social work field.

Internship Overview

  • Reference Number: Refs/022686
  • Directorate: Human Resource Development
  • Location: Head Office, Ekurhuleni, Tshwane, Sedibeng, West Rand, and Johannesburg (including institutions)
  • Closing Date: 5th September 2025
  • Package: R7,860.50 per month

Key Requirements

To be considered for this internship, applicants must meet the following criteria:

  • Qualifications: A BA in Social Work.
  • Registration: Must be registered with the South African Council for Social Service Professionals.
  • Age: Applicants must be between the ages of 18 and 35.
  • Race & Gender: Applicants from all race and gender categories are encouraged to apply.
  • Preference: Preference will be given to youth with disabilities.

Key Duties & Responsibilities

  • Providing practical work experience in the field of Social Work.
  • Exposure to a variety of social service environments, including placements in different Gauteng Department of Social Development institutions.
  • Developing practical knowledge and skills required for a career in social work.

How to Apply

Interested candidates should follow these steps:

  1. Complete and sign the Z83 application form.
  2. Submit a CV along with certified copies of the following documents:
    • Qualification certificates.
    • ID document.
    • Independent Electoral Commission (IEC) voting district verification printout. This can be accessed from the IEC website here.
  3. Applications must be submitted via the Professional Job Centre website: https://professionaljobcentre.gpg.gov.za.
  4. No faxed or emailed applications will be considered.
  5. Please note: incomplete applications will not be accepted.

Additional Notes

  • Youth between the ages of 18-35 are encouraged to apply, and applicants with disabilities will be given preference.
  • Applications must be submitted by 5th September 2025.
  • Due to the anticipated high volume of applications, candidates will not receive acknowledgment of their application.
  • If applicants do not receive a response within three months, they should consider their application unsuccessful.
  • Contact Information: For inquiries, contact Thoko Mcira at 011 355 7659 or Khabo Malgas at 011 355 7967.
